所有数字化产品
视频会议
会议直播
音视频集成
elearning
电子合同
基础软件
研发工具
网络管理
网络安全
公有云
在软件开发领域,效率与精准度始终是开发者追求的核心目标。随着人工智能技术的飞速发展,cursor 作为一款集成AI能力的代码编辑器,正在重新定义编程体验。它不仅支持智能代码补全、自然语言交互,更通过强大的命令行功能,让开发者能够以指令驱动的方式快速完成任务。本文将从多个角度探讨 cursor 如何通过命令行交互,成为项目开发中的得力助手。
#主题一:cursor 命令行交互的基础与优势
cursor 的命令行界面(CLI)是其核心竞争力之一。与传统IDE不同,cursor 允许用户通过简单的文本命令,实现代码生成、重构、调试等操作。输入“创建一个新函数,实现文件读取并返回JSON数据”,cursor 即可在几秒内生成相应代码。这种交互方式极大地降低了手动编写重复代码的工作量,尤其适合处理模板化任务。cursor 的命令行支持自然语言解析,这意味着开发者无需记住复杂的语法,只需用日常语言描述需求,系统便会自动理解并执行。根据实际测试,在生成基础CRUD操作时,cursor 的响应速度比手动编写快3倍以上,错误率降低约40%。这种高效性让开发者能将更多精力投入到业务逻辑设计上。
#主题二:利用 cursor 命令行进行项目初始化与配置
在大型项目中,初始化环境往往耗时且容易出错。cursor 的命令行工具可一键生成项目骨架,包括目录结构、依赖管理文件和基础配置文件。输入“设置一个React项目,包含TypeScript、ESLint和Prettier配置”,cursor 会自动安装相关依赖并生成配置文件,整个过程仅需1-2分钟。cursor 还能根据项目需求,通过命令行动态调整配置。当需要添加单元测试框架时,只需输入“添加Jest和React Testing Library支持”,cursor 便会自动更新package.json并配置测试脚本。这种自动化能力不仅节省了手动配置的时间,还避免了因配置错误导致的运行时问题。在团队协作中,统一的配置标准也降低了维护成本。
#主题三:cursor 命令行在代码重构与优化中的应用
代码重构是持续开发中不可避免的环节。cursor 的命令行功能在此场景下表现出色。开发者可以通过指令,如“将这段代码中的循环改为map和filter组合”,cursor 会智能识别上下文并执行替换。对于性能优化,cursor 能分析代码复杂度并建议改进方案。当检测到频繁的DOM操作时,cursor 会提示使用虚拟化列表或防抖技术。在一次实际项目中,开发者利用 cursor 的命令行重构了500行的数据处理模块,将执行时间从2.3秒降低到0.8秒,性能提升超过65%。这种能力使得代码维护变得更加轻松,同时保证了代码质量。
#主题四:cursor 命令行在调试与错误处理中的实战
调试是开发过程中耗时的环节之一。cursor 的命令行工具集成了智能错误分析功能。当代码抛出异常时,开发者只需输入“分析当前错误并给出修复建议”,cursor 便会定位问题根源,并提供多种修复方案。在处理异步请求时,常见的“Unhandled Promise Rejection”错误,cursor 会建议添加try-catch块或使用.catch()方法。cursor 还能通过命令行模拟不同环境下的输入输出,帮助开发者快速验证边界条件。在一次紧急修复中,开发者通过 cursor 的命令行,在5分钟内定位并修复了一个因类型不匹配引起的崩溃问题,避免了生产环境的故障。
cursor 的命令行交互模式,为开发者提供了一种高效、直观的编程体验。从代码生成到项目配置,从重构优化到错误调试,cursor 的AI能力显著提升了开发效率和质量。随着技术的不断迭代,cursor 有望成为智能编程领域的标杆工具。对于追求效率的开发者而言,掌握 cursor 的命令行使用技巧,将是在竞争激烈的开发环境中保持优势的关键。随着自然语言处理技术的进步,cursor 可能会进一步简化交互流程,让编程变得更像是一种对话,而非繁琐的手动操作。这不仅是工具上的革新,更是思维方式的转变。
相关TAG标签:cursor
2026-04-26
2026-04-26
2026-04-26
2026-04-26
2026-04-26
2026-04-26
5000款臻选科技产品,期待您的免费试用!
立即试用